🔔 OpenCV 相关技术、疑难杂症文章合集(掌握后可自封大侠 ⓿_⓿)(记得收藏,持续更新中…)
说明
笔者分别使用索引与指针分别对Mat的数据像素内存访问,对比了二者的耗时。
注意:还有一种forEach配合lambda方式,由于该方式匿名函数。笔者认为不是很合适介绍,所以没有列出。这里大概说明一下,该方式与指针方式效率相差不大。推荐读者掌握下列代码两种方式。
代码
cv::Mat Mat;
...
// 图像通道数
int MatChannel
本文介绍了如何使用索引和指针两种方式访问OpenCV中的Mat数据像素,并对比了它们的性能。作者指出,虽然还有forEach与lambda方式,但因为其效率与指针接近且涉及匿名函数,故未做详细介绍,建议读者重点掌握索引和指针方法。
笔者分别使用索引与指针分别对Mat的数据像素内存访问,对比了二者的耗时。
注意:还有一种forEach配合lambda方式,由于该方式匿名函数。笔者认为不是很合适介绍,所以没有列出。这里大概说明一下,该方式与指针方式效率相差不大。推荐读者掌握下列代码两种方式。
cv::Mat Mat;
...
// 图像通道数
int MatChannel
1076

被折叠的 条评论
为什么被折叠?